Output 59346dc4a37fabdc9051b1f75db2c5750f20302bca735db052a057de4056fc5d:0

value
157506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aaf59f03e3b41924daa91437cedc21635de6663 OP_EQUAL
address
373KBHy9RLAFGFHrAeTwxX9eMgBEDZc5bn
transaction
59346dc4a37fabdc9051b1f75db2c5750f20302bca735db052a057de4056fc5d
spent
true